Know before you go
Hi, I'm Eve. Here are a few practical things to know before exploring Alidhoo.
- Bring your snorkeling gear to explore the house reef and discover the vibrant marine life.
- Visit during the sunset for breathtaking views as the sun dips below the horizon.
- Check for local accommodations or villas for a more immersive island experience.
- Respect the local environment and be mindful of marine life while snorkeling or diving.
- Carry plenty of water and sun protection, as amenities may be limited on the island.
